Ingredients You’ll Need

This dish is made with simple pantry ingredients, but the slow-cooked flavors make it taste like a restaurant-quality meal!

For the Chicken & Sauce:

🍗 3 boneless chicken breasts – Cooks until tender and easy to shred.
🧂 1 teaspoon salt & 1 teaspoon pepper – Essential seasonings for balance.
🍅 2 (28 oz) cans of crushed tomatoes – Creates a rich, slow-cooked sauce.
🧅 ½ onion, diced – Adds a subtle sweetness and enhances flavor.
🌿 1 tablespoon Italian seasoning – The perfect mix of oregano, basil, and thyme.

For the Pasta & Cheese:

🍝 1 pound cooked penne pasta – Holds the sauce beautifully.
🧀 2 cups grated mozzarella cheese – Creates a creamy, gooey texture.
🧀 ½ cup Parmesan cheese – Adds a salty, nutty bite.

For the Crispy Breadcrumb Topping:

🍞 ½ cup breadcrumbs – Provides a crispy contrast to the creamy pasta.
🧈 1 tablespoon butter – Toasts the breadcrumbs to golden perfection.

Step 1: Prepare the Slow Cooker

Since this dish is slow-cooked to perfection, the first step is setting up the crockpot to ensure the chicken absorbs all the flavors.

1️⃣ Add the chicken breasts to a 6-quart slow cooker.
2️⃣ Season with salt and black pepper.
3️⃣ Pour in the crushed tomatoes.
4️⃣ Add the diced onion and Italian seasoning.
5️⃣ Stir everything gently to combine the flavors.

💡 Flavor Tip: If you love garlic, add 2 minced garlic cloves for an extra garlicky punch!

Step 2: Slow Cook the Chicken

Now that the chicken and sauce are ready, it’s time to let the slow cooker work its magic!

6️⃣ Cover and set the slow cooker to LOW for 8-10 hours or HIGH for 4-5 hours, until the chicken is tender and fully cooked.

💡 Slow Cooker Tip: Cooking on low heat for a longer time makes the chicken juicier and easier to shred.

Step 3: Shred the Chicken

Once the chicken is fully cooked and tender, it’s time to shred it into bite-sized pieces.

7️⃣ Carefully remove the chicken breasts from the slow cooker and place them on a cutting board or a large plate.
8️⃣ Use two forks to shred the chicken into small pieces.
9️⃣ Return the shredded chicken to the slow cooker and stir to fully mix it with the sauce.

💡 Pro Tip: Want an easier way to shred chicken? Use a hand mixer or stand mixer on low speed for quick and effortless shredding!

Step 4: Mix in Pasta & Cheese

Now that the chicken is mixed back into the sauce, it’s time to add the pasta and melty cheese.

🔟 Stir in the cooked penne pasta, making sure it gets fully coated in the sauce.
1️⃣1️⃣ Add 2 cups of shredded mozzarella cheese, stirring well so it starts to melt into the pasta.
1️⃣2️⃣ Sprinkle ½ cup Parmesan cheese over the top for an extra cheesy, savory finish.

💡 Cheese Lover’s Tip: If you love extra gooey cheese, add another ½ cup of mozzarella and let it melt before serving!

Step 5: Melt the Cheese in the Slow Cooker

Now that everything is mixed, we need to let the cheese melt completely for a creamy, irresistible texture.

1️⃣3️⃣ Cover the slow cooker and cook on LOW for 10-15 more minutes until the cheese is fully melted and gooey.

💡 Pro Tip: Avoid overcooking at this stage—just let the cheese melt, then serve immediately for the best texture!

Step 6: Prepare the Crispy Breadcrumb Topping

To take this slow cooker pasta to the next level, we’re adding a golden, crispy breadcrumb topping for the perfect contrast to the creamy pasta.

1️⃣4️⃣ In a small saucepan, melt 1 tablespoon of butter over medium heat.
1️⃣5️⃣ Add ½ cup breadcrumbs and stir constantly.
1️⃣6️⃣ Toast the breadcrumbs for 2-3 minutes, until they turn a deep golden brown color.

💡 Crunch Tip: For extra flavor, add a pinch of garlic powder or grated Parmesan cheese to the breadcrumbs while toasting!

Step 7: Garnish & Serve

Now that everything is hot, cheesy, and crispy, it’s time to serve and enjoy this delicious meal!

1️⃣7️⃣ Sprinkle the toasted breadcrumbs over the top of the pasta just before serving.
1️⃣8️⃣ Garnish with freshly chopped parsley or extra Parmesan for an elegant touch.
1️⃣9️⃣ Serve warm and enjoy every creamy, cheesy, and crispy bite!

FAQs About Crockpot Garlic Parmesan Chicken Pasta

1. Can I Make This Recipe Ahead of Time?

Yes! This dish is perfect for meal prep and can be made ahead in two ways:

✔️ Uncooked Prep: Add all ingredients (except pasta, cheese, and breadcrumbs) to the slow cooker the night before. Store in the fridge and start cooking the next day.
✔️ Fully Cooked Meal Prep: Make the dish completely, let it cool, then store it in an airtight container for easy reheating during the week.

💡 Pro Tip: If making ahead, add a splash of milk or chicken broth when reheating to keep it creamy!

2. How Do I Store Leftovers?

This pasta stores beautifully and makes a great next-day meal!

✔️ Refrigerate: Store in an airtight container for up to 4 days.
✔️ Freeze: Place in a freezer-safe container and freeze for up to 2 months.

💡 Reheating Tip: Add a little extra sauce, milk, or broth before reheating to bring back the creaminess!

3. Can I Cook the Pasta in the Slow Cooker?

For best results, it’s better to cook the pasta separately and mix it in at the end.

However, if you want to cook everything in one pot:

✔️ Add uncooked penne pasta to the slow cooker in the last 30-40 minutes of cooking.
✔️ Stir occasionally and check for doneness.
✔️ Add extra liquid (about 1 cup of chicken broth) to prevent drying out.

💡 Pasta Tip: Cooking separately keeps the pasta from getting mushy!

4. Can I Use a Different Type of Cheese?

Absolutely! While mozzarella and Parmesan are classic, here are some tasty swaps:

🧀 Cheddar Cheese: Adds a sharper, bolder flavor.
🧀 Provolone: Gives a creamy, mild richness.
🧀 Pepper Jack: Adds a spicy kick for heat lovers!

💡 Extra Cheesy Tip: Mix in an extra ½ cup of shredded cheese for a gooier, cheesier finish!

5. Can I Make This Dish Healthier?

Yes! Here are some easy ways to lighten up the recipe without losing flavor:

✔️ Use whole wheat pasta or zucchini noodles for a healthier base.
✔️ Swap heavy cream for Greek yogurt or low-fat milk for a lighter sauce.
✔️ Use lean ground turkey or chicken thighs instead of chicken breasts.
✔️ Skip the breadcrumbs for a lower-carb option.

💡 Healthy Swap Tip: Stir in fresh spinach or steamed broccoli for extra nutrients!

Description

This slow-cooked garlic Parmesan chicken pasta is a rich, cheesy, and comforting meal that’s easy to prepare! Tender chicken, flavorful tomato sauce, and melty cheese combine for the ultimate Italian-inspired pasta dish, all made in your crockpot!


Ingredients

Scale
  • 3 boneless chicken breasts
  • 1 tsp salt
  • 1 tsp pepper
  • 2 (28 oz) cans crushed tomatoes
  • ½ onion, diced
  • 1 tablespoon Italian seasoning
  • 2 cups grated mozzarella cheese
  • 1 pound cooked penne pasta
  • ½ cup Parmesan cheese
  • ½ cup breadcrumbs
  • 1 tablespoon butter

Instructions

1️⃣ Prepare the slow cooker:

  • In a 6-quart slow cooker, add chicken breasts, salt, pepper, crushed tomatoes, diced onion, and Italian seasoning.
  • Stir to combine.

2️⃣ Slow cook:

  • Cover and cook on low for 8 to 10 hours, until the chicken is fully cooked and tender.

3️⃣ Shred the chicken:

  • Carefully remove the chicken and shred it using two forks.
  • Return the shredded chicken to the slow cooker and mix well with the sauce.

4️⃣ Add pasta & cheese:

  • Stir in the cooked penne pasta and mozzarella cheese until evenly mixed.
  • Sprinkle Parmesan cheese over the top.

5️⃣ Melt the cheese:

  • Cover and continue cooking until the cheese is fully melted (about 5-10 minutes).

6️⃣ Toast the breadcrumbs:

  • In a small saucepan, melt butter over medium heat.
  • Add breadcrumbs and sauté until they turn golden brown.

7️⃣ Serve & enjoy!

  • Sprinkle toasted breadcrumbs over the pasta before serving.

Notes

✔️ Want extra garlic flavor? Add 3-4 minced garlic cloves to the slow cooker.
✔️ Spice it up! Add red pepper flakes for a little heat.
✔️ Make it creamier: Stir in ½ cup heavy cream or cream cheese at the end.
✔️ Protein swap: Use boneless chicken thighs instead of chicken breasts for extra tenderness.
✔️ Storage: Refrigerate leftovers for up to 4 days or freeze for up to 3 months.
